Kitten Flea Bath

If I am fostering a kitten and it is full of fleas, I always give it a warm bath with Dawn dishwashing soap well rubbed and bubbly into its fur. It has to stay under water for at least five or more minutes, (not the head, lol,) and the fleas will make their way to the head and then you pick them off and drop them into water set aside in a cup where they drown.

You have to talk to and reassure the kitten while bathing, and also be ready to pick the fleas off on the facial area. Also, Kittens love to have warm breath blown on them if they are docile. Also, kittens need to have their claws trimmed, just a little bit, before handling, just enough not to hook you in the face when you are cuddling them!
